Ad
related to: what is ambiguity in oops principles of accounting examples book
Search results
Results From The WOW.Com Content Network
Object-oriented programming (OOP) is a programming paradigm based on the concept of objects, [1] which can contain data and code: data in the form of fields (often known as attributes or properties), and code in the form of procedures (often known as methods).
Object-oriented analysis and design (OOAD) is a technical approach for analyzing and designing an application, system, or business by applying object-oriented programming, as well as using visual modeling throughout the software development process to guide stakeholder communication and product quality.
A common example of ambiguity in computer programming languages is the dangling else problem. In many languages, the else in an If–then(–else) statement is optional, which results in nested conditionals having multiple ways of being recognized in terms of the context-free grammar.
The philosophy of accounting is the conceptual framework for the professional preparation and auditing of financial statements and accounts.The issues which arise include the difficulty of establishing a true and fair value of an enterprise and its assets; the moral basis of disclosure and discretion; the standards and laws required to satisfy the political needs of investors, employees and ...
Class diagram. The Booch method [1] is a method for object-oriented software development. It is composed of an object modeling language, [2] an iterative object-oriented development process, [3] and a set of recommended practices.
Identity (object-oriented programming) IDispatch; Immutable interface; Indexer (programming) Information hiding; Inheritance (object-oriented programming) Instance variable; Inter-Language Unification; Interface (computing) Interface inheritance; Interface segregation principle; Is-a; IUnknown
The concept of "two sets of books" refers to the practice of keeping two sets of accounting ledgers ("books").In colloquial terms, this practice may refer to fraudulent behavior, i.e. attempting to hide or disguise financial transactions from outsiders by having a falsified set of records for official use and another for internal recordkeeping.
The mechanisms for modular or object-oriented programming that are provided by a programming language are mechanisms that allow developers to provide SoC. [4] For example, object-oriented programming languages such as C#, C++, Delphi, and Java can separate concerns into objects, and architectural design patterns like MVC or MVP can separate presentation and the data-processing (model) from ...